Job Summary Centric Software is seeking a Technical Solutions Architect to join our global Planning & Pricing team. This is a non-customer-facing role focused on enabling presales and delivery teams by designing, building, and optimizing the technical components of our planning solution. You’ll be a critical behind-the-scenes force, translating opportunity requirements into scalable configurations, creating demo environments, and helping our go-to-market teams shine.
Ideal for someone coming from post-sales, delivery, or implementation who enjoys deep technical work, this role is all about building from the inside—no early-morning customer calls or presentations required. Our Planning platform is first-generation and evolving, so we need someone who’s both resourceful and excited about crafting solutions in a dynamic, high-growth environment.
You’ll be part of a global team of passionate problem-solvers supporting major transformation projects across the fashion and retail industries. Job Responsibilities
Collaborate with presales and product teams to analyze opportunity documentation, identify product gaps, and translate requirements into technical configurations
Design and configure solution prototypes and internal demo environments to support sales and delivery teams
Provide technical assessments of feasibility, documenting what the platform currently supports and what needs to be built
Create and maintain internal solution documentation such as technical specifications, scope statements, and use case documents
Build and validate solution components within internal test environments for scale and functionality
Support the creation of RFP/RFI responses and other sales documentation with technical detail
Drive the creation and improvement of internal configuration templates, test plans, and validation processes
Collaborate cross-functionally with product, delivery, and R&D to align platform development with customer and market needs
Offer insights into technical gaps and recommend enhancements for future product development
Job Requirements
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, MIS, or a related field
Familiarity with data pipelines and architecture; knowledge of tools like Azure Data Factory is a plus
Experience configuring or developing enterprise software—ideally in retail planning, pricing, merchandising, or supply chain systems
Ability to translate functional requirements into technical specifications with precision
Solid documentation and organizational skills—you keep things clear, structured, and repeatable
A collaborative mindset and strong communication skills to support internal teams
Interest in working on an evolving product with real influence on design and scalability
Nice to have
Experience in post-sales, implementation, or solution delivery roles
Background with retail planning platforms or experience working for a competitor
Knowledge of enterprise applications such as ERP, PLM, or APS systems
Advanced SQL performance tuning or experience with data modeling
Familiarity with Power BI or other BI tools for data visualization
Understanding of data science or predictive analytics concept
